Fun Variations
Flexibility is the spice of life, and this snickerdoodle cobbler recipe (related keyword number 3) is agreeably adaptable.
- Fruity Twist: Try adding some grated apple or a handful of fresh berries to the cobbler batter for a burst of fruity flavor.
- Nutty Crunch: Sprinkle some chopped pecans or walnuts over the topping before baking for an additional layer of crunch.
- Spiced Warmth: Add a pinch of nutmeg or cloves for extra warmth and complexity.

How to Store Snickerdoodle Cobbler
Like the catch of the day, freshness is key when it comes to your snickerdoodle cobbler. Store any leftovers in the refrigerator in an airtight container. To reheat, just pop a serving in the oven or microwave until warmed through. And remember, a few moments in the oven can restore that fresh-from-the-kitchen magic!

FAQs
1. Can I make the snickerdoodle cobbler in advance?
Yes, snickerdoodle cobbler can be prepared a day in advance. Simply store it in the refrigerator and bake it just before serving.
2. Can I freeze the snickerdoodle cobbler?
Absolutely! Once the snickerdoodle cobbler is completely cool, you can freeze it for up to two months.
3. How can I tell if the cobbler is done baking?
To check, insert a toothpick into the center of the cobbler. If it comes out clean or with a few moist crumbs, the cobbler is done.
4. Can I use whole wheat flour in this recipe?
Yes, you can substitute whole wheat flour for half of the all-purpose flour in the snickerdoodle cobbler recipe. However, the texture and flavor will be slightly different.
